@charset "utf-8";
/* INTERNAS */
#direita { color:#333 }
#cab { width:958px; background:#fff; color:#fff; float:left; clear:left; margin: -7px 0px 10px 10px;}
#trackingline {font-size:85%; letter-spacing:1px; margin-bottom:5px; color:#666666;}
#trackingline strong { font-size:11px; }
#trackingline a{color:#666666; text-decoration:none;}
#trackingline a:hover{color:#333333; background-color:#F2EEF0;}

#titulotexto {color:#5F5F5F;font-size:30px;letter-spacing:-1px;line-height:1.19em;margin:5px 0px 20px 0px;border-bottom:1px solid #CCCCCC; }
#titulotextodois {color:#5880AF;font-size:17px;letter-spacing:-1px;line-height:1.19em;margin:20px 0px 0px 0px; padding:0px;}


#areaTexto { text-align:justify; }
#areaTexto .imagemperfilprefeito { float:left; padding:5px; border:1px solid #ccc; background:#fff; margin:0px 10px 400px 0px; }
#areaTexto p { font-size:115%;line-height:1.65em;margin:0 0 15px; }
#areaTexto a { color:#4673AD; }

#areaTexto #caixaprefeito { display:block; float:left; width:550px; padding:0px 0px 0px 20px; margin:0px; font-size:130%; text-align:justify; }
#areaTexto .agrupaimagem { width:120px; height:80px; float:left; margin:0px 10px 0px 0px; }
#opt2 { width: 100%; float:right; text-align:right; border-top:1px #ccc dotted; padding:5px 0px 0px 0px; margin:15px 0px 0px 0px; clear:both; }
#opt2 #print {  background:url(../imagens/ico_print.gif) left center no-repeat; height:16px; text-indent:25px; display:block; float:right; padding:5px 0px 0px 0px; font-weight:bold; color:#666; }
#opt2 #rec {  background:url(../imagens/ico_rec.gif) left center no-repeat; height:16px; text-indent:25px; display:block; float:right; padding:5px 0px 0px 0px; margin:0px 10px 0px 0px; font-weight:bold; color:#666; }

/* OM3 */
#seletorFonte { float:right; border:1px #F0F0F0 solid; padding:8px; background:#f7f7f7; }

#caixaEditoria { clear:left; display:block; border-top:1px #f0f0f0 solid; vertical-align:top; border-left:1px #f0f0f0 solid; padding:3px 0px 0px 5px; margin:0px 0px 10px 0px; -moz-border-radius:10px; -webkit-border-radius:10px; }

#NavigateNews { clear:left; border-bottom:1px #f0f0f0 solid; border-left:1px #f0f0f0 solid; margin:-10px 0px 10px 0px; padding:3px 0px 3px 5px;}
#NavigateNews a {  }

#navigate { background:#f7f7f7; padding:4px 10px 10px 10px; color:#666; }
#navigate dt {margin-top: 6px; }
#navigate dd { margin:2px 0px 0px 10px;}

.fundotabelanews {border-bottom:1px #ccc solid; margin:0px 0px 10px 0px; padding:0px 0px 10px 0px; color:#666; clear:left; float:left; width:100%; font-size:12px;}
.fundotabelanews .assessoria {display:none;}
.fundotabelanews .assessorianews a { display:block; text-decoration:underline; font-size:10px; margin:0px 0px 2px 0px; }
.fundotabelanews .titulo2 {font-weight:bold; color:#094F97; font-size:16px; }
.fundotabelanews .res { margin:5px 0px 0px 0px; display:block; }
.fundotabelanews .res strong { display:none; }

.fundotabela {border-bottom:1px #ccc solid; margin:0px 0px 10px 0px; padding:0px 0px 10px 0px; color:#666; clear:left; float:left; width:100%; font-size:12px;}
.fundotabela .assessoria {display:none;}
.fundotabela .assessorianews a { display:block; text-decoration:underline; font-size:10px; margin:0px 0px 2px 0px; }
.fundotabela .titulo2 {font-weight:bold; color:#094F97; font-size:16px; }
.fundotabela .res { margin:5px 0px 0px 0px; display:block; }

#sendfor { clear:left; display:block; border:1px #f0f0f0 solid; vertical-align:middle; padding:3px 0px 0px 5px; margin:10px 0px 10px 0px; -moz-border-radius:10px; -webkit-border-radius:10px; background:#F7F7F7; }
#sendfor strong { margin:2px 5px 0px 0px; display:block; float:left; }

dl#index { border:none; background:none; padding:0px; margin:5px 0px 10px 0px; }
dl#index dt { padding:0px; margin:10px 0px 10px 0px; }
dl#index dt a { font-weight:bold; font-size:140%; display:block; padding:5px 10px 5px 5px; font-family:Georgia, Tahoma, Times, serif; text-transform:uppercase; }
dl#index dd { padding:5px 0px 5px 5px; margin:0px; display:block; }
dl#index dd a { color:#666; }

div#index { border:none; background:#999; padding:0px; margin:5px 0px 10px 0px; }
div#index dt { padding:0px; margin:10px 0px 10px 0px; }
div#index dt a { font-weight:bold; font-size:140%; display:block; padding:5px 10px 5px 5px; font-family:Georgia, Tahoma, Times, serif; text-transform:uppercase; }
div#index dd { padding:5px 0px 5px 5px; margin:0px; display:block; }
div#index dd a { color:#666; }
dl#index dt a { color:#FFF;  }
dl#index dd a:hover { color:#333; background:none; }

#comments {float:left; clear:left; width:100%; margin:20px 0px 0px 0px; }
.commentlist li, #commentform input, #commentform textarea {font: 1em 'Lucida Grande', Tahoma, Verdana, sans-serif;}
#commentform input, #commentform textarea {background: #eee url(/formfield_bg.png) repeat-x;border: 1px solid #ccc; padding: 3px;}
#commentform textarea {width: 440px;}
.commentlist cite, .commentlist cite a {font-style: normal;font-size: 1.1em;font-weight: bold;}
.commentlist p {font-weight: normal;line-height: 1.6em;text-transform: none;}
#commentform p {font-family: 'Lucida Grande', Tahoma, Verdana, sans-serif;}
.alt {padding: 10px;}
.commentlist {width: 100%;text-align: justify;margin:0px;padding:0px;}
.commentlist li {background: #fcfcfc;margin: 7px 0;padding: 5px; border: 1px solid #cdd1d1; list-style: none;}
.commentlist p {margin: 5px 5px 5px 0;}
#commentform p {margin: 5px 0;}
.nocomments {text-align: center;}
.commentmetadata {border-bottom: 1px dotted #cdd1d1;padding-bottom: 5px;display: block;}
#respond {margin-top: 10px;}
.commentcount {font-family: Georgia,sans-serif;font-size: 1.8em;font-weight: bold;color: #cdd1d1;float: right;}

#areaTexto #buscador { border-bottom:1px #666 solid; float:left; clear:left; width:100%; margin:0px 0px 10px 0px; }
#areaTexto #buscador .campo_bloco {marign:0px 0px 2px 0px; }
#areaTexto #buscador fieldset { border:0px; padding:0px; margin:0px;}
#areaTexto #buscador legend { margin-bottom:10px; text-indent:20px; padding-top:2px; }
#areaTexto #buscador .campo_bloco { width:100%; float:right; clear:right; }
#areaTexto #buscador .campo_bloco label {float:left; width:50px !important;}
#areaTexto #buscador .txtfield, #objSetLines { color:#666; background-color:#f9f9f9; border-top:1px solid #08355F; border-left:1px solid #08355F; border-bottom:1px solid #08355F; border-right:1px solid #08355F; margin:0px 2px 0px 0px; float:left; }
#objSetSessions { color:#666; background-color:#f9f9f9; border-top:1px solid #08355F; border-left:1px solid #08355F; border-bottom:1px solid #08355F; border-right:1px solid #08355F; margin:0px 2px 0px 0px; float:left; }
#areaTexto #buscador .botao { border:1px solid #000; display:block;  margin:5px 0px 5px 0px; width:100%; float:left;}

#sysgalleries  a img { margin:5px; padding:10px; background:#fff; width:120px; height:100px;} 
#sysgalleries  a:hover img { background:#EAEAEA;}
#sysgalleries { float:left; width:100%; padding:0px 0px 10px 0px; }

#slicer { display:block; float:left; clear:left; width:100%; padding:5px 0px 5px 0px; clear:both; text-align:center; background:#EAEAEA; margin:10px 0px 0px 0px; }
#slicer a { color:#666; text-decoration:none; font-weight:bold; padding:5px; }
#slicer a:hover { background:#EEE; color:#999; }

#TextAdBoxBellow { display:none; }


.tooltip {
	background:url(/js/tooltip_famem_exp.png);
	width:180px;
	height:90px;
	padding:30px 25px 25px 25px;
	font-size:12px;
	color:#4C7AB2;
	z-index:11111111111111111111111111111111111111111111111111111111111111111111111;
}

.tooltip strong, .tooltip span  { font-size:16px; color:#FF6600; display:block; margin-bottom:4px; font-weight:bold; }

a.withtp { display:block; float:left; padding:5px; background:#DDD; margin:0px 10px 10px 0px; }
a.withtp img { width:90px; height:100px; }
